Output 69363599228d66181966a79e594e5e49862662205eb4459fcb26a0e01a839343:33

value
2387000
script pubkey
OP_0 OP_PUSHBYTES_20 22332040e030f50587100dc2dd181c7763ab9746
address
bc1qygejqs8qxr6stpcsphpd6xquwa36h96xzs0mjt
transaction
69363599228d66181966a79e594e5e49862662205eb4459fcb26a0e01a839343
spent
true